Yelena Orel, D.C.

Phone
(818) 705-0501
Fax
(818) 705-0502
17815 Ventura Blvd., Suite 207, Encino, CA 91316

Directions to 17815 Ventura Blvd., Suite 207, Encino, CA 91316

From:

To: